Lip-reader catches Trump asking Melania three-word question at birthday parade

Donald Trump might’ve been celebrating his 79th birthday with tanks and marching bands, but all eyes were on a rare moment between him and his wife Melania.

Donald Trump and Melania, who’ve barely been seen together in public during Trump’s second term, were finally pictured side by side at a military parade in Washington, D.C. over the weekend.

The event was supposedly in honour of the U.S. Army’s 250th anniversary, but conveniently also landed on Trump’s birthday. He called it a “big day.” Spoiler: it wasn’t.

Photos displayed a noticeably underwhelming crowd, with plenty of empty space along the parade route. Trump only spoke for eight minutes, even though he was meant to go for 15.

Seated between Melania and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th, Trump spent most of the event chatting with Hegseth.

But as per a lip reader, one short exchange with Melania offered a glimpse into their private dynamic, and it was surprisingly wholesome.

“Are you cold?” Trump seemed to ask his wife, according to lip-reading expert Nicola Hickling, who analysed the footage for the Daily Mail.

Melania seemed to smile and respond: “No, I’m okay.” Trump gave a small nod in return.

It’s hardly pillow talk, but for a pair often rumoured to be frosty behind closed doors, it was something. And that wasn’t the only PDA on display.

Judi James, a body language expert, told The Irish Star that Melania seemed more present and engaged than usual, even showing rare signs of affection toward her husband.

“Melania’s body language was something of a small revelation at the parade,” James said. “Not only was she displaying subtle signals of taking a more assertive role with her husband, but there was also a very unusual and eye-catching PDA.”

The big move? Placing her hand on Trump’s thigh, twice. James believed that it could’ve been a gesture of closeness, or even a subtle act of control.

“She could’ve been trying to console him,” James added. “It might’ve been his birthday treat, or maybe just a soft landing after the bash didn’t quite deliver on crowd size or vibes.”

Later, Trump returned the favour, reportedly resting his hand on Melania’s lap.

For a couple that’s often made headlines for looking like they’d rather be anywhere else, it was a moment of uncharacteristic tenderness, even if it came at a parade with more tanks than fans.

So though the party might’ve flopped, Trump at least got one birthday gift: Melania letting him know she wasn’t cold, and maybe still isn’t giving him the cold shoulder.
